Immobilisers

As car immobilisers became more popular in the latter part of the nineties, car thefts began to drop, however thieves are smart and always looking for ways around security systems. The first immobilisers could be avoided by scanning the chip's coding and then copying it onto the blank key. However, technology has advanced and thieves have to devise new tricks.

Luckily, the majority immobilisers we supply and install are Thatcham Cat 2 certified. This means they've been tested and certified by the Thatcham Research organisation. This non-profit organization is the grading and approval system for aftermarket automotive alarms and security devices, including car immobilisers.

When the Thatcham approved immobiliser device is activated it will send a coded signal to the Engine Management System of the vehicle, which prevents the engine from starting unless the correct key is in place. If the car is "hot-wired" after entry it will stop the engine after 30 seconds and make it impossible to start.

Transponders

A transponder is a piece of equipment that transmits an identifying signal upon being questioned. It is used to identify the aircraft to air traffic control if it is in an active radar system and helps maintain the separation between aircrafts. The information that the transponder transmits to the air traffic control system varies according to the kind of system.

Transponders can also be found in satellites and spacecraft to communicate with Earth systems, such as cell phone networks and other networks for communication. These devices receive signals at various frequencies and then retransmit those signals using a different spectrum like repeaters in terrestrial cell phone networks work.

Often sophisticated transponders with sophisticated technology can be located on aircraft. They are used to monitor flight status and provide information about navigation such as the aircraft's location as well as speed, altitude and route. Air traffic controllers utilize the data from these transponders in order to control flight routes and ensure safety.

In addition to aircraft transponders, a lot of personal keys have a small transponder. These chips are passive and do not require batteries. This allows the ECU to read the transponder's signal whenever it is put into the ignition lock.
